And I had that happen this past weekend. Plus, my lower abdomen started hurting badly. I rushed to the doctor right away. They examined me, did an ultrasound, and it turned out: that day was ovulation, and the follicle ruptured not into the external environment as it should, but into the ovary, which left fluid in the ovary, and that's where the blood and abdominal pain came from. Of course, I was scared to go, but the doctor said it happens, especially after severe stress (which I had about a month ago), and there's no need to worry too much—the main thing is to avoid sexual activity for a while. She prescribed suppositories and pills and told me not to stress. So just go see a doctor, it'll give you peace of mind. They didn't find any erosion or cysts, even though I was really scared to go too, but I knew I had to.

I also experience bleeding during sex, but it's very minimal and only happens in the days leading up to my period (about a week before). The doctor said it's an erosion, and they haven't recommended cauterization yet because it's in the early stages. Just before menstruation, the uterus lowers, and if there's an erosion, it's easy to irritate and cause bleeding. So, it's probably nothing serious.
